HP Petrol Pump - Tulsi Filling Station : Petrol & Diesel Pump in Dindori

HP Petrol Pump - Tulsi Filling Station

HP Petrol Pump - Tulsi Filling Station
Hpcl Retail Outlet Gram Amlai, Kotma Rd, Madhya Pradesh 484116, India
All Petrol Pumps in Dindori